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ix WEBI_CHECKS029 - Serv. Def. &1 refers to non existing OTR text (concept &2)


SAP Error Message - Details

  • Message type: E = Error

  • Message class: WEBI_CHECKS - WEBI Checks

  • Message number: 029

  • Message text: Serv. Def. &1 refers to non existing OTR text (concept &2)

  • Show details Hide details
  • What causes this issue?

    Service Definition &v1& is inconsistent. It refers to non existing OTR
    text (concept &v2&)

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    Check and update description and long text of the Service Definition and
    re-activate Service Definition.

    Procedure for System Administrators


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message WEBI_CHECKS029 - Serv. Def. &1 refers to non existing OTR text (concept &2) ?

    The SAP error message:

    WEBI_CHECKS029 Serv. Def. &1 refers to non existing OTR text (concept &2)

    typically occurs in the context of SAP BusinessObjects Web Intelligence (WebI) reports, especially when dealing with multilingual text or translations stored in OTR (Online Text Repository).


    Cause

    • The error indicates that a Service Definition (Serv. Def. &1) in the WebI report or its underlying universe references an OTR text (concept &2) that does not exist in the OTR repository.
    • OTR texts are used in SAP to store multilingual texts for objects such as universe objects, prompts, or service definitions.
    • This usually happens when:
      • The referenced OTR text was deleted or never created.
      • The universe or WebI document references an OTR text ID that is invalid or missing.
      • There is a mismatch between the universe and the OTR repository.
      • Transport or migration issues caused missing OTR entries.
      • The system or client language settings do not match the available OTR texts.

    Solution

    1. Check the Universe and OTR Texts:

      • Open the universe in the Universe Design Tool (UDT) or Information Design Tool (IDT).
      • Identify the service definition or object that references the missing OTR text.
      • Verify if the OTR text exists for the referenced concept.
      • If missing, recreate or import the required OTR texts.
    2. Synchronize OTR Texts:

      • Use transaction SE63 in SAP GUI to check and maintain OTR texts.
      • Ensure that the OTR texts for the relevant language and object exist.
      • If missing, create or import the necessary translations.
    3. Check Transport and Migration:

      • If the universe or WebI report was transported from another system, verify that OTR texts were included in the transport.
      • Re-import or manually add missing OTR texts if necessary.
    4. Adjust Language Settings:

      • Confirm that the system/client language matches the available OTR texts.
      • If the language is not supported, add the required translations.
    5. Rebuild or Refresh the Universe:

      • Sometimes, refreshing or rebuilding the universe can help re-establish correct references.
    6. Check WebI Document:

      • If the error occurs during report execution, check if the WebI document references any objects with missing OTR texts.
      • Recreate or update the document to remove invalid references.

    Related Information

    • OTR (Online Text Repository): SAP's repository for storing multilingual texts for various objects.
    • Transaction SE63: Used to maintain translations and OTR texts.
    • Universe Design Tool (UDT) / Information Design Tool (IDT): Tools to design and maintain universes.
    • SAP Notes and KBAs: Search SAP Support Portal for notes related to WEBI_CHECKS029 or OTR text issues.
    • SAP BusinessObjects Documentation: For details on multilingual support and OTR usage.

    Summary

    Aspect Details
    Error WEBI_CHECKS029 Serv. Def. &1 refers to non existing OTR text (concept &2)
    Cause Reference to a non-existing or missing OTR text in a service definition or universe object
    Solution Verify and recreate missing OTR texts via SE63, synchronize universe and OTR, check transports, adjust language settings
    Tools SE63, UDT/IDT, SAP Support Portal

    If you need further assistance, please provide details about the universe, language settings, and the context in which the error occurs (design time, runtime, transport, etc.).

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o simplifies finding the accurate answers to SAP message errors. I now use every week. A must have tool for anyone working with SAP! Highly recommended!
Rate 1
Kent Bettisworth
Executive SAP Consultant